The 80% Rule: Our Guiding Star

First things first, there's this thing called the 80% rule. Think of it as the electrical safety net. It basically says you shouldn't load a circuit to more than 80% of its capacity. Why? Because electricity can be a tad… temperamental. Overloading leads to heat, and heat, well, that's a recipe for tripped breakers (annoying!) or, worse, a fire hazard (seriously not cool).

So, for a 15-amp circuit, 80% of 15 amps is 12 amps. That's our magic number. But how do we translate that into outlets and lights? That's where things get a little less precise and a little more… ballpark-y.

Watts Up? (See What I Did There?)

Everything plugged into an outlet, or shining light, uses power, measured in watts. Watts equal amps times volts. In the US, standard voltage is usually around 120 volts. So, to figure out the wattage a 15-amp circuit can handle, we multiply 15 amps by 120 volts, and that gives us 1800 watts. Okay, breathe. We're not done yet!

Now, remember that 80% rule? We need to apply that to the wattage too. So, 80% of 1800 watts is 1440 watts. This is the maximum wattage you should ideally be drawing from your 15-amp circuit. Got it? Good. Let's move on!

Lights, Camera, Amperage!

Lights are usually the easiest to figure out. Old-school incandescent bulbs? Those could suck up 60-100 watts each! But thankfully, we live in the age of LEDs. These energy-sipping champions often use just a handful of watts. Let's say you've got some fancy LED bulbs that use around 10 watts each. (Lucky you!)

So, how many 10-watt LED bulbs can you have on a 15-amp circuit? Divide your available wattage (1440) by the wattage of each bulb (10): 1440 / 10 = 144 bulbs! Whoa! But, seriously, who needs 144 lights on one circuit? (Unless you're planning a rave... in which case, can I come?) In reality, you'll have a mix of lights and outlets, so let's talk about those.

Outlet Overload: The Real Culprit

Outlets are the sneaky ones. You never really know what someone's going to plug into them. A phone charger? No biggie. A space heater? Houston, we have a problem! That's why it's so hard to give an exact number. But here's a general guideline:

A good rule of thumb, and I mean real good, is to consider each outlet (or receptacle, if you're feeling fancy) as drawing at least 1.5 amps, even if nothing is plugged in. Why? It accounts for potential future usage and provides that safety buffer. So, 1.5 amps multiplied by 120 volts equals 180 watts per outlet. Now we’re getting somewhere, right?

Then, dividing our 1440 max watts by 180 watts gives you about 8 outlets. Which means you can safely use around 8 outlets on a 15-amp circuit. Now keep in mind, this is only a general suggestion. The amount of items you use and how often will change whether you can safely use more, or less.

A Word (or Two) of Caution

This is all a rough estimate, okay? If you're not comfortable working with electricity, please, please call a qualified electrician. Messing around with wiring can be dangerous. Don’t be a hero – safety first!

Also, think about what you're plugging in. High-power appliances like hair dryers, microwaves, and toasters can quickly overload a circuit. Before you plug anything in, check the wattage on the appliance. And don’t assume everything’s fine just because the breaker hasn’t tripped yet. Gradual overloading can still damage wiring over time.
